    I'm not sure PCI audio cards make much sense these days. It seems PCI is going the way of the dodo.

    Also, EAX isn't deprecated (sic!). It merely doesn't work any more as Microsoft has removed DirectSound hardware acceleration as of Windows Vista.

    I just got the Asus Xonar DG and it made a massive difference to the sound of both music & gaming.
    As soon as I used it the difference was immediately noticeable. And then when I turned on Dolby Headphone... the difference using surround sound was phenomenal. Whenever I turn off Dolby Headphone now the sound just seems so flat & cheap. It just generally makes music & games so much more immersive.

    I've always been sceptical of sound cards but this has completely changed my opinion, made more of a difference to my gaming experience than pretty much every other upgrade. You might want to see the difference it makes first though, maybe if your friend has one? Only problem is, I don't feel I could ever go back, i've become too addicted to Dolby Headphone.

    In the review you say that the DS is better but i'd argue otherwise; the inclusion of Dolby Headphone in the DG (which you didn't mention in the review makes it much better for headphones IMO. The way I see it is, if you're getting a budget sound card, then if you're using speakers the DS is the way to go. But if you're using headphones, get the DG.

    Considering I own a DS for about a year now and I game a lot I can proudly say that I'm the owner of one of the most useless features.... GX. Until recently you couldn't even use silverlight properly with the feature turned on imagine how it works with games.

    They should spare us but the reality is a lot different. Long "exposure" to many games with the GX feature turned on cause instability + many of the console ported games don't even support a higher than 48 KHz sampling rate (Dead Rising 2 is the most recent example of such stupidity) and crash on entry.
    So is it worth it upgrading from a integrated solution these days. If you only want to game probably not. For audiophiles I think there are better solutions out there.

    Yes, I concur with the more negative comments sadly - the Asus Xonar DX (PCIe) in my system did make most sound a bit better than my Realtek AC889, but it didn't help the framerate, and some sounds were worse than the Realtek equivalents - in BfBC2 the tanks' machine guns sounded like typewriters rather than guns. Very irritating.

    I wasn't impressed with the user interface for the drivers either. I don't think there's been a driver update for ages, so Asus's driver support is probably worse than Creative.

    I ended up taking the board out of my PC in an effort to cure CTD's I experienced in the game. That didn't make any difference, but I've not felt moved to put it back in. I guess as Realtek on-board sound is now so prevalent that it's what the modern games are tested with.
